Super1s Inclusive Cricket in Gloucester

Gloucester Super1s hub Super1s cricket gives young people with a disability aged 12-25 the chance to play regular cricket while improving confidence and independence. We run weekly sessions at Quedgeley and Hardwicke Cricket Club  on a Friday  5pm – 6pm. all year. Sessions provide young people the chance to compete against their peers, learn new skills whilst […]
